* select.h: New file split from fhandler.h.

(select_record::select_record): Define do-nothing constructor for "new" to
avoid gratuitous zeroing.
(select_info): New base class.
(select_pipe_info): New class with methods for dealing with pipes.
(select_socket_info): New class with methods for dealing with sockets.
(select_serial_info): Dummy class for serial.
(select_mailslot_info): Dummy class for mailslots.
(select_stuff): Define device_specific_* as actual classes rather than void *.
* dtable.h (dtable::select_read): Accommodate return value change to 'bool' and
argument change to "select_stuff".
(dtable::select_write): Ditto.
(dtable::select_except): Ditto.
* dtable.cc (dtable::select_read): Accommodate return value change to 'bool'
and argument change to "select_stuff".
(dtable::select_write): Ditto.
(dtable::select_except): Ditto.
* fhandler.h: Excise select-related classes.
(fhandler_*::select_read): Change argument to select_stuff.
(fhandler_*::select_write): Ditto.
(fhandler_*::select_except): Ditto.
* select.cc (UNIX_FD_ZERO): Use memset rather than bzero.
(select_stuff::test_and_set): Change return type to bool.  Allocate
select_record on entry and let fhandler_*::select_* operate on the start.next
field of select_stuff.
(pipeinf): Delete.
(select_pipe_info::select_pipe_info): New constructor.  Allocates event for
controlling pipe waits.
(select_pipe_info::~select_pipe_info): New destructor.  Destroy event.  Stop
thread.
(select_pipe_info::add_watch_handle): New function.
(thread_pipe): Wait for the hEvent part of any overlapped pipes before peeking.
(start_thread_pipe): Don't allocate device_specific_pipe stuff here.  Assume
that it has been allocated earlier.
(pipe_cleanup): Rely on select_pipe_info destructor to clean up pipe
paraphenalia.
(fhandler_*::select_*): Derive select_record from new select_stuff argument.
(fhandler_pipe::select_*): Ditto.  Allocate pipe-specific field if not already
allocated.
(serialinf): Delete.
(thread_serial): serialinf -> select_serial_info.
(fhandler_base::ready_for_read): Rewrite to accommodate change in argument to
fhandler_*::select_*.
(socketinf): Delete.
(thread_socket): socketinf -> select_socket_info.
(mailslotinf): Delete.
(thread_mailslot): mailslotinf -> select_mailslot_info.
